VPS怎么重装?从零开始一步步教
卡尔云官网
www.kaeryun.com
在服务器管理中,VPS(虚拟专有服务器)是一个非常重要的资源,它提供了类似于物理服务器的性能,但成本更低,有时候VPS可能会出现故障,需要进行重装,如何安全地重装VPS呢?下面是一步一步的指南。
准备工具
在重装VPS之前,你需要准备以下工具:
- VPS管理器:如cpanel、panel或panel2,这些管理器可以帮助你管理VPS的安装和配置。
- 服务器资源:足够的内存、磁盘空间和CPU资源,VPS需要运行操作系统和各种服务,因此服务器资源不足会导致重装失败。
- 安装工具:如Debian、Ubuntu、CentOS等,这些工具可以帮助你安装操作系统。
- 安全工具:如Kali Linux、Nmap、Wireshark等,这些工具可以帮助你进行安全检查和配置。
安装系统
- 下载镜像:从可靠的来源下载VPS的操作系统镜像,镜像应该包含所有必要的软件和文件。
- 连接服务器:使用SSH连接到服务器,输入服务器的IP地址和端口,然后输入用户的用户名和密码。
- 下载文件:下载操作系统镜像,并存储在服务器的临时目录中。
- 解压镜像:使用解压工具(如tar)将镜像解压到指定目录。
- 安装系统:运行安装脚本,大多数系统都有一个安装脚本,可以自动完成安装过程。
- 设置文件权限:设置所有文件的权限为root,使用chmod和chown命令,将所有文件的权限设置为0755。
配置VPS
- 配置网站:如果VPS上运行了网站,你需要重新配置网站,这包括配置HTML、CSS、PHP和MySQL。
- 配置数据库:如果VPS上运行了MySQL数据库,你需要重新配置数据库,这包括设置数据库连接信息和修改数据库配置文件。
- 配置邮件服务器:如果VPS上运行了邮件服务器,你需要重新配置邮件服务器,这包括设置 SMTP 服务器和修改邮件配置文件。
- 配置防火墙:重新配置VPS的防火墙,这包括启用或禁用特定端口,设置防火墙规则。
安全设置
- 启用root权限:确保root权限被启用,这可以通过修改权限文件或重新登录服务器来完成。
- 启用入侵检测系统:启用入侵检测系统(IDS),如Nmap、OpenVAS等,这可以帮助你检测和阻止未经授权的访问。
- 启用加密传输:启用加密传输(SSL/TLS),这可以通过修改配置文件或重新配置服务来完成。
备份与维护
- 备份数据:定期备份数据,使用rsync等工具可以进行增量备份,节省存储空间。
- 设置监控:设置监控工具,如Prometheus、Nagios等,这可以帮助你监控VPS的性能和状态。
- 定期备份:定期备份数据,确保数据的安全性。
- 维护VPS:定期维护VPS,包括清理旧文件、备份配置和修复漏洞。
VPS重装是一个复杂的过程,需要谨慎操作,确保你有足够的知识和经验,或者寻求有经验的人的帮助,在重装过程中,注意以下几点:
- 备份数据:在重装之前,备份所有重要数据。
- 测试环境:在测试环境中进行重装,避免对生产环境造成影响。
- 记录步骤:记录重装的每一步,以便在出现问题时进行排查。
希望这篇指南能帮助你顺利完成VPS的重装。
卡尔云官网
www.kaeryun.com